Transaction 77aecce22e0ceb9d444ffe3e3016834e4c86c6fd92c72815ec58834de8c18592
1 Input
1 Output
-
77aecce22e0ceb9d444ffe3e3016834e4c86c6fd92c72815ec58834de8c18592:0
- value
- 1398575
- script pubkey
- OP_0 OP_PUSHBYTES_20 56706fb360a97a8f11b4c4af897dff3b2e95068b
- address
- bc1q2ecxlvmq49ag7yd5cjhcjl0l8vhf2p5tzmhj5j